Released rapidly in response to nutrient ingestion, especially carbohydrates and fats, it enhances insulin secretion from pancreatic beta cells in a glucose-dependent manner, effectively lowering postprandial blood glucose without risking hypoglycemia
Studies have shown that protein intake increases satiety hormones, including GLP-1, leading to reduced calorie intake
